During his first three months with the Houston Astros, Yordan Álvarez's batting average was represented by three hundred seventeen thousandths.
What is the value of the digit in the hundredths place written using numerals and expanded notation?
0.3 and (3 x110)
100 and (1 x 100)
0.01 and (1 x1100)
0.007 and (7 x11000)
Answer:
The correct option is;
0.01 and (1 × 1/100)
Step-by-step explanation:
The given parameters includes;
The batting average of Yordan Alvarez's = 0.317
Therefore, we have;
The digit in the hundredths place = 0.01
The expanded notation for the value of the hundredth place is given by the product of the digit and the place value digit as follows;
The expanded notation = 1 × 1/100.

∠JLK = 2x + 1 = 2*27° + 1° = 55°You sold a total of 56 student and adult tickets for a total of $328. Student tickets cost $5 and adult tickets cost $8. How many student tickets were sold?
Answer:
The number of student ticket sold is 40
Step-by-step explanation:
Given;
total number of tickets sold,= 56 tickets
total amount the tickets were sold, = $328.
cost of student tickets, = $5
cost of adult ticket, = $8
Let the number of student ticket sold = x
Let the number of adult ticket sold = y
To determine the number of student tickets sold, we will have the following equations;
x + y = 56 ------ equation (1)
5x + 8y = 328 -----equation (2)
from equation (1), y = 56 - x
Substitute the value of y in equation (2);
5x + 8y = 328
5x + 8(56 - x) = 328
5x + 448 - 8x = 328
5x - 8x = 328 - 448
- 3x = - 120
x = 120 / 3
x = 40
Therefore, the number of student ticket sold is 40
